VMware credentials
The VMware credentials type manages access to vCenter credentials.
| Field | Description |
|---|---|
| Name | Enter a unique and descriptive name for the VMware credentials. |
| Active | Enable or disable these credentials for use. |
| User name | Enter the user name that you use for your VMware account. Avoid leading or trailing spaces in user names. A warning appears if the platform detects leading or trailing spaces in the user name. The VMware credentials must have the read-only role in vCenter. |
| Password | Enter the password for the VMware account. |
| Applies to | Select one or more MID Servers from the list of available MID Servers. The credentials configured in this record are available to the MID Servers in this list. This field is available only when you select Specific MID servers from the Applies to field. |
| Order | Order (sequence) in which Discovery tries this credential as it attempts to log on to devices. The smaller the number, the higher in the list this credential appears. Establish credential order when using large numbers of credentials or when security locks out users after three failed login attempts. If all the credentials have the same order number (or none), the instance tries the credentials in a random order. |
